This is the low end you feel in the deck, not just hear.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e AP300\/1 uses Class-D amplifier technology, and that matters on the water. Class-D is far more efficient than older Class-AB designs, so it pulls less current from your battery while delivering more usable output to the sub. On a boat where every amp-hour counts, that efficiency means you can run your system longer at anchor without worrying about a dead start battery. It puts out 200 watts RMS into a 4-ohm load and up to 350 watts RMS into 2 ohms, so there's real muscle here for a compact chassis.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eTuning is refreshingly simple. The input sensitivity is switchable between a Low range (200 mV to 2 V RMS) and a High range (800 mV to 8 V RMS), so the amp plays nicely whether you're feeding it a low-level RCA signal or a higher-voltage output. When you pair it with a compatible marine source unit that has built-in digital signal processing, you can dial in a matched profile through the source unit's app, which streamlines setup and helps protect the system from over-driving. If you'd rather set it and forget it, the onboard gain controls get you there too.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eDurability is where a marine amp earns its keep, and the AP300\/1 is rated to IP67 standards (excluding the cables). That means it's protected against dust and can handle temporary immersion, so bilge splash, a rogue wave over the gunwale, or a wet locker install won't kill it. The operating range runs from -20 to 65 degrees C (4 to 149 degrees F), covering everything from a frosty spring launch to a black-hot engine bay in July. JL Audio builds these to take abuse, and the 3-year warranty backs that up.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e physical footprint is genuinely small at 10.43 inches wide, 4.90 inches deep and just 1.86 inches tall, so it tucks under a console, behind a seat, or inside a helm cabinet where space is always tight. It runs on a standard 9 to 16 VDC system and draws only 700 to 750 mA in standby, so it won't quietly drain your bank when the stereo is off.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eInstallation is straightforward for anyone comfortable running power. JL Audio specifies a minimum of 4 AWG copper for the power and ground runs, a 35-amp fuse, and AFS, AGU or MaxiFuse fuse types. The amp also protects itself: built-in circuits guard against input under-voltage and over-voltage, over-temperature, and an output short circuit, so a wiring slip or a hot day won't leave you with a fried amp.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eWe like this amp for the boater who already has decent full-range speakers but wants the bottom octave back.
